Raspberry pi series are affordable programmable computers which helps us to make programmable embedded systems. Raspberry Pi Zero is one of the same series but is much smaller in form. It is ultra thin Pi plank which is only 65mm long by 30mm wide and 5mm profound. To save lots of space the table has little connectors and 40 unpopulated GPIO pins which gives flexibility to an individual. Normally, a Pi plank may be considered a little heavy on your pocket but Pi Zero intends to be on some other take note both both actually and economically as it cost much less than other Pi boards and also is much smaller in proportions, a perfect basic level product.

The wingsuit is designed to allow the wind to pass through channels sewn in to the wings of the suit. This creates an airfoil which produces lift, enabling airfare. The glide proportion, also called efficiency, is 2.5 for most wingsuits. This means that for each and every two feet fallen, there are five toes of forward motion. A mixture of body maneuvers and suit design allows the flyer to control both the ahead rate and the land rate. A flyer can also control aspects of trip by changing the positions of the torso, shoulder blades, hips and knees. These activities change where the wind makes connection with the wingsuit and thereby produce the desired changes in in front momentum and drop.
